Exploring Analysis Teaching Materials Needs On Optimalizing Natural Science Learning

Septi Budi Sartika, Suyidno Suyidno, Akbar Wiguna

Abstract


In learning, teachers must prepare teaching materials to support the implementation of learning, it is necessary to analyze the needs of teachers for teaching materials that support their routine activities. The participants were 144 natural science teachers’, using random sampling techniques. Data collection techniques using a questionnaire are distributed via google form links with WhatsApp groups. An descriptive statistics, by describing the preferences of analysis teaching materials needs on 11 statements: current natural science learning system, support for teaching materials, types of teaching materials, current natural science teaching materials, level of difficulty of materials in teaching materials, development of teaching materials, contextual teaching materials, teaching materials based on local wisdom, smartphone-based teaching materials, development of electronic modules based on local wisdom, and plans for science materials integrated with local wisdom. This research contributes to explore initial data related to teachers' needs for relevant teaching materials that can be used as a basis for developing further teaching materials.
